What Are Remote Jobs?

Remote jobs are positions that allow employees to work from any location outside of a traditional office. These positions can be full-time, part-time, contract-based, or freelance, and they cover a wide variety of industries. Remote jobs give employees the ability to work from home, coffee shops, co-working spaces, or while traveling, all thanks to the power of the internet and digital communication tools.

Best Websites to Find Remote Jobs

Finding the right remote job can sometimes feel overwhelming, but there are many specialized websites dedicated to listing remote job opportunities. Whether you’re in tech, marketing, customer service, or another field, there’s a remote job for you. Here are some of the best websites to find remote jobs in 2026:

1. We Work Remotely

We Work Remotely is one of the most popular platforms for remote job seekers. It offers job listings in a variety of industries, including tech, design, marketing, and customer support. The platform focuses exclusively on remote positions, making it a go-to for anyone looking for work-from-home opportunities.

2. FlexJobs

FlexJobs is another top website for finding remote, freelance, and part-time jobs. Unlike some free job boards, FlexJobs charges a subscription fee to access premium listings. However, this means the platform offers a curated selection of high-quality, verified job postings with no scams or low-quality listings.

How to Stand Out as a Remote Job Candidate

While the remote job market is growing, standing out as a candidate requires a specific set of skills and an understanding of remote work culture. Here are some tips for getting noticed:

  1. Tailor Your Resume for Remote Work: Emphasize your ability to work independently, your time management skills, and any experience with remote communication tools such as Slack, Zoom, and Trello.
  2. Showcase Your Remote Work Experience: If you’ve worked remotely before, highlight this experience and the tools you’ve used.
  3. Improve Your Communication Skills: Since remote work is all about communication, employers value candidates who can communicate clearly and effectively across various channels.
  4. Be Proactive and Organized: Remote jobs require a high level of self-discipline. Be prepared to show potential employers that you can manage your time well and deliver results without supervision.
  5. Build a Personal Brand: Consider creating a professional online presence through LinkedIn or a personal website to showcase your skills, work samples, and achievements.
